This summer, Weekly Shonen Jump announced that the manga Jujutsu Kaisen would be on hiatus for a while. Today, the magazine's editorial department released a very brief update, saying that Jujutsu Kaisen will soon resume serialization. "Jujutsu Kaisen" began serialization in March 2018 and tells the story of Yuji Itadori, a high school boy with superhuman physical abilities. According to a tweet from the editor of Weekly Shonen Jump magazine, "Jujutsu Kaisen" will resume serialization in the latest issue of the magazine released on August 2, but no further details were provided. Jujutsu Kaisen was discontinued in June because the author, Akutami Gege, was unwell and needed to rest for about a month. He said that the Jump editorial department asked him to take a break, but he refused at first because he didn't want to slow down the pace of Jujutsu Kaisen and wanted to finish the manga as soon as possible. This also means that his vacation time is constantly accumulating. "Even though I said I was a little unwell, it was not a serious physical illness," he said in a statement in June. "Mentally, everything is fine, so don't worry." |
